iOS 8 and iOS 8.1 are free updates and are available on the iPhone 4s and newer, iPad mini and iPad 2 and newer and for the iPod touch 5th generation.
The iOS 8 and iOS 8.1 update is over 1GB when you are upgrading from iOS 7.1.2 or earlier. This is a huge file that some devices don’t have room for. Even if you can download the iOS 8.1 update, you may not have 4-5GB of free space on the iPhone or iPad that you want to update.

How to Upgrade to iOS 8.1 When Out of Space
This short guide will show you how to install IOS 8.1 when you are out of storage space on the iPhone or iPad. You can do this to upgrade from iOS 6 or iOS 7, directly to the newest version of iOS 8. You can not downgrade back to iOS 6 or iOS 7, so make sure you want to upgrade before you use this guide.“This update cannot be installed because it requires at least 4.6GB of storage. You can make more storage available by deleting items in the Usage Settings.”This will help you upgrade to iOS 8.1 even when you see the error above.

Make sure you back up your iPhone or iPad before you continue. This can be through iCloud or through an iTunes backup when you connect. Things aren’t likely to go wrong, but you definitely want a backup just in case.
Get Started with an iOS 8.1 Update
Here are the short series of steps to take to update to iOS 8.1 when you are out of space on the iPhone or iPad. If the device already downloaded the iOS 8 or iOS 8.1 update this will actually gain some space back for you.
Use this guide to install IOS 8.1 when your phone says there is no storage available.
- Open iTunes, and if needed update to the latest version of iTunes.
- Plug the iPhone or iPad in to the computer using your charging cable.
- If you are not prompted, click on your iPhone or iPad in the menu area of iTunes.
- Next click on Check for Update.
- Agree to the download and allow the update to start.
- The iPhone will reboot and when the update is complete it will say Hello on the screen.
